When did Bradford Bulls win Super League?

Bradford won the 1997 Super League title with a record run of 20 successive victories from the start of the season. The Bulls were also Challenge Cup runners-up for a second season, losing 32–22 to St Helens.

Who owns the Bradford Bulls?

BRADFORD Bulls have appointed Nigel Wood as their chairman. In late 2019, Wood and his family became a major shareholder in the consortium that took over the Bulls from previous owner Andrew Chalmers.

Who owns Odsal Stadium?

Bradford City Council
The stadium is owned by Bradford City Council, but due to financial problems the Rugby Football League purchased the lease on it in 2012.

What league are Keighley Cougars in?

League 1
The Keighley Cougars are a professional rugby league club from Keighley in West Yorkshire, England who compete in League 1, the third tier of English rugby league. Keighley’s home ground, Cougar Park has a capacity of 7,800.
